Travel Day 1

Today was the start of a lot of traveling for us

Our bus was 15 minutes late and supposed to take 4 hours, instead it decided to break down in Newport and we arrived at Heathrow an hour and a half late, shattered and ready to eat.

We stayed at the Premier Inn connected to Terminal 4, very nice room but a long walk

We decided to eat in their restaurant, no issues getting a seat and staff were really friendly. As we had an early flight the next morning we decided to skip the meal deal with breakfast as I usually feel queasy before I fly, another of my oddities I’m not a nervous flyer at all but my stomach apparently is.

We started with a garlic flatbread to share



This was nice, could have done with a bit more garlic but good over all and filled a hole. We were starving, it didn’t last long and I apologise as there are two pieces missing from the photo, so quite a large portion.

DF got the Double Cheese and Bacon burger without the Cheese



He really enjoyed this saying it was much better than the burgers we’d had in TGI Fridays. He rated the chips as ok and liked the coleslaw

I had the Gamon with fried egg and Pineapple



I have recently discovered that I really like pineapple after years of avoiding it, not sure why I thought I didn’t like it, love the bread pudding at O’hana. This was really nice but the plate was really greasy. I tipped my chips out onto my plate from the starter instead. It was odd as the food wasn’t greasier than you’d expect but there was lots of it on the plate.

With two Pepsi Max the meal came to £33.07 not great value but alright considering we are at an airport hotel. Food came quickly and staff were great, not much more you could ask for
